What Full Indoor Comfort Actually Looks Like After a Proper Repair
A successful AC repair in Copperas Cove means the system reaches setpoint within its normal runtime, humidity drops back below 55%, and the same component doesn't fail again before the next cooling season. That outcome depends entirely on what happens during diagnosis — specifically, whether a technician identifies the actual failure point or replaces the most likely part and hopes for the best. Airmax-Aircare uses calibrated instruments to measure suction pressure, discharge temperature, compressor amperage, and capacitor microfarads before touching any parts, so every repair decision is based on measured data rather than pattern-matching guesses.

The Diagnostic and Repair Process That Prevents Repeat Calls
Diagnosis begins at the outdoor unit where compressor amp draw, capacitor readings, and refrigerant pressures reveal whether the root cause is electrical, mechanical, or refrigerant-related. A weak capacitor, for example, causes the compressor to draw excessive startup current — which damages the compressor windings over time. Replacing only the capacitor is the right short-term fix, but a technician who also checks compressor winding resistance will know whether that damage has already progressed to a point where the compressor will fail within another season. That context is what separates a repair that lasts from one that generates a callback in six weeks.
Replacement parts are matched to the original equipment manufacturer's specifications — not generic substitutes that fit the connector but don't match the electrical rating. After any repair, the system is run through a full operating cycle with refrigerant pressures monitored to confirm the fix resolved the underlying issue. You receive documentation of what was found, what was replaced, and what the post-repair readings showed, so you have a verifiable record of the system's condition.

What the Repair Process Covers, Step by Step
Every repair visit follows a structured sequence that moves from measurement to diagnosis to repair to verification — skipping any step increases the chance of a repeat failure during the next heat event.
- Refrigerant pressure and temperature measurement to distinguish low-charge conditions from airflow restrictions before any parts are ordered
- Capacitor and contactor testing under load, not just at rest, because components can pass a static test and still fail under Copperas Cove summer operating conditions
- Compressor winding resistance check to confirm the motor hasn't sustained damage from the original failure event
- Airflow verification at the air handler to rule out a dirty evaporator coil or restricted filter as a contributing factor
- Post-repair system run with documented supply air temperature and refrigerant pressures confirming correct operation before the visit closes
